RESULTS BOX: 2. A relay race was completed by 7 participants, and their race times are given below (in seconds).A parameter is a characteristic of a population. A statistic is a characteristic of a sample. Inferential statistics enables you to make an educated guess about a population parameter based on a statistic computed from a sample randomly drawn from that population (see Figure 1). How to Solve Problems with the Elimination in Algebra: Examples ...In statistics, there are three commonly used t-tests: One Sample t-test: Used to compare a population mean to some value.. Independent Two Sample t-test: Used to compare two population means.. Paired Samples t-test: Used to compare two population means when each observation in one sample can be paired with an observation in the …
